  19. s_t_r_e_t_c_h

    s_t_r_e_t_c_h flammin zed!!

    Well I made a little progress today..

    - pulled out the paint stripped again, double gloved and it still melted thro and burnt my hands LOL but I managed to strip the black paint off the plenum and the bypass tube. I forgot how clean my plenum was before I painted it. almost tempted to polish it up LOL but it ain't gonna be happening.. I've masked it all up and it is ready to go to the powder coaters. I might have found found in townsville that isn't gonna charge me the earth!

    - covered up the electrical parts in the engine bay, and pulled out the degreaser. when the motor let go on the drags it made a mess. So I had to degrease all the engine bay, then I hosed off the degreaser, then blew dry the engine bay dry.
    I then looked at the wheel arches and was thinking about painting it. I pulled out the metho and gave it a good scrub, grabbed some liquid polish and the black came up looking really good. So it ain't gonna get painted just detailed up.

    - I am still waiting for my block. I dropped off my pistons to DC engines to get the block bored out to suit the oversized pistons. And get the top slightly shaved.. It's all been acid dipped and looked great.. Hope fully get that back next week.

    Then I just gotta get every thing balanced.. and then I can start putting it back together.. I only have to tape up some wires in the engine bay and that's ready for the motor.. and I have a heap of parts to get painted/powder coated.
